In this virtual course, we will join together from afar as we connect through the experience of ceramics. This beginner’s guide to handbuilding clay features a series of personalized video demonstrations, exciting zoom presentations, and fun class exercises. Traditional and not-so-traditional building, texturing, and glazing techniques will be covered while celebrating individual style and interests. This course includes live Zoom class sessions, live Zoom studio hours, and prerecorded content. A detailed and strict drop-off for firing procedure, complete with size, weight, and amount limits will be provided by the instructor. *Virtual Course Policy: Students registered for virtual courses are expected to conduct themselves as if participating in an on-site Bemis course. As a virtual course registrant, Bemis asks that you please be aware of your surroundings during virtual class sessions. Ensure your Zoom camera background is simple and clear of any foot traffic, including family members moving in and out of view, bright backlighting, or anything else that would be distracting to fellow students and the instructor. If need be, you can choose to turn off your camera in Zoom and turn it back on when you’re ready.
